Output 66090966a8c757c2a6b431199d156b82509b9418e1ea807a28cd74df41823eef:0

value
95328300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ec27dfc6ea913318368133555b155196051c4bed OP_EQUAL
address
MVRqUCrcBh5eXFZzpqXmmPeJvnSxSesUPc
transaction
66090966a8c757c2a6b431199d156b82509b9418e1ea807a28cd74df41823eef
spent
true